  • Eric Jordan, the founder of 2Advanced Studios, takes listeners on a very special journey through the early days of Flash website design and how it influenced his approach to designing world-renowned immersive web experiences that created hysteria during the early-mid 2000s. Eric reflects on the rise of 2Advanced and the impact of the projects the studio produced had on designers worldwide.

    Eric discusses the state of creativity today in developing immersive interactive experiences coupled with UX design, noting a lack of magic and rawness sometimes in experiences due to overly boxed-in processes and design templatization.

    “I wanted websites to feel like an experience. I didn't want it to feel like a corporate website. That's not interesting to me. I want it to be emotional. I want it to be like a film we can kind of talk about. When I built the 2Advanced websites, I was kind of in this elevated state of consciousness at the time, just in terms of the music I was listening to and what I was going through spiritually.”

    However, he expresses excitement about new tools and technologies that are emerging to break this trend and shares his passion for collaborating on projects that are trying to change the world in big ways.

  • OpinionX: Unlocking the Power of Prioritizing with Daniel Kyne

    The co-founder and CEO of OpinionX, Daniel Kyne, talks about his research tool that helps product and design teams quickly stack rank customer priorities, making it easier for teams to make data-driven decisions and chase new opportunities.

    Learn how to use qual-quant workflows, customer problem stack ranking, and pairwise comparison surveys to get the most out of OpinionX and how it can change the way teams approach decisions and the language they use to talk about them.

  • UXI speak to Michael Fitzgerald, co-founder of Interplay. Mark and Michael discuss the historic workflow pain that both designers and developers have faced working together building product, the inefficiencies and poor communication. The conversation opens up the realities of the lack of understanding / misinterpretation by developers as to how product screens should function and behave. And where Interplay sits to solve this workflow by having both devs and designers work from an org wide code generated design system, leaning ever so closer to the full stack design workflow delivery. Coded VS static prototyping is also discussed along with current tooling trends. Enjoy!
